1848 Jany 14th Sent 1 Log 10 feet long
for Hhds staves & also 3 Bushels
wheat for flour, & after 3 Bags meal
& 1 chop for cows Burnt last night
cutting in new ground Jerry Smith
on his hands etc etc.

15 Finished Cutting little growth in
Small new ground this day - cloudy

16 Raining nearly all day this day

17 Cutting big growth on side Path going
to Kings place - cold & cloudy

18. cutting in Ditto ———

19 Cutting & Halling wood
Sent Henry Monday 17th to Mr Hunts
for Iron to put on waggon wheels,

20th Cutting wood to burn plant Beds above
our House & gone after waggon at shop
weather Cold but fair, N my D. gone to MrsColeman

21 & 22nd Burnt & finished plant Bed
above House, Largest one

23rd Beautiful day Sunday

24 Cutting up old Logs in new ground
began to mall, treading out Buck wheat,
cloudy & like for Rain 4 of our
sows has 22 Pigs this day

25 cloudy this morning, sent
Henry to mill with 20 Logs,
Balance striping Tobacco sent 3 Bbl
corn 2½ Bus. Buck wheat & ½ Bus for Homminy
Finished striping new ground Barn
done all but prize Barn - wood etc

28 Halling leaves & malling, piling

29. Malling, piling wood & Plowing
weather windy & moderate

30 cloudy & cold - like for Rain or Snow.
